The role is based in London (Hybrid) with 3 days in the office and offers a competitive salary plus benefits. You’ll make a real difference for our customers and your team from day one. We believe the fastest way to grow is by doing, so we give you the ownership to run with things and see real-time results.
- Define and articulate a clear product vision and strategy for the customer-facing "Apply" user experience, ensuring it aligns with overall business goals and delivers measurable value to customers.
- Act as the voice of the customer, gathering and synthesising user research, data, and stakeholder feedback to create and prioritise the team's product backlog.
- Drive the "Apply" Scrum team's work, providing clear direction and setting priorities to ensure they are focused on the most impactful features and improvements.
- Serve as the primary point of contact between the "Apply" Scrum team and internal stakeholders, managing expectations and ensuring transparency on product development and progress.
- Define and track key performance indicators (KPIs) to measure the success of product features in the Apply domain, using data to inform future iterations and strategic decisions.
- Awareness of cross-team/domain dependencies and taking steps to expand your knowledge and network to stay ahead of these as you plan your roadmap.
What we’re looking for:
- A genuine passion for understanding user needs and pain points, and you are relentless in advocating for the best possible customer experience.
- Adept at breaking down complex problems into clear, manageable parts and thrive in an ambiguous, fast-paced environment.
- Ability to articulate a product vision to diverse audiences, from Engineers to senior stakeholders, and you excel at building consensus without formal authority.
- Experience working with and motivating an autonomous Agile engineering team, fostering a culture of trust, and celebrating shared successes.
- Comfortable with data and analytics, using quantitative and qualitative insights to inform your product decisions and validate success.
- Able to take ownership of redesigning departmental workflows, using AI to automate complex tasks and drive operational efficiency.
- Competently able to identify high-impact AI use cases and implement advanced prompting techniques to solve multi-layered business challenges.
Skills we’d love to see:
- Product Design background with a keen interest in UX principles, trends and tools.
- Experience in FinTech and/or SME lending.
